Senior Facilities Manager at The Crown Estate
Purpose of Role
We’re looking for a proactive and people-focused Senior Facilities Manager (SFM) to lead a team of Facilities Managers and ensure the delivery of exceptional operational services across a portfolio of managed properties. This is a key leadership role that combines team development, operational excellence, and customer satisfaction to support The Crown Estate’s strategic goals, including our commitment to sustainability and safety.
Context of Opportunity / Main Accountabilities
As a Senior Facilities Manager, you will:
- Lead and develop a team of Facilities Managers, ensuring they are supported, trained, and empowered to deliver high standards of service.
- Champion a safety-first culture, overseeing compliance, fire safety, and risk management across your portfolio.
- Drive operational excellence, ensuring hard and soft services are delivered to best-in-class standards and aligned with customer expectations.
- Act as a key stakeholder across multiple business units, collaborating with internal teams and external service partners to deliver shared goals.
- Support innovation and continuous improvement, contributing to estate-wide initiatives that enhance customer experience and operational efficiency.
- Manage service partner relationships, attend KPI/SLA reviews, and act as an escalation point for your team.
- Oversee financial performance, including service charge budgeting, purchase orders, and variance reporting.
- Lead incident response and disaster planning, acting as Duty Manager on a rotational basis and supporting health and safety investigations.
- Support The Crown Estate’s net zero carbon goals, focusing on building-level sustainability initiatives and contractor compliance.
Most Important Skills-Based Requirements
- Extensive facilities management experience (minimum 7 years), ideally in a property or corporate FM environment.
- Strong leadership and line management skills, with experience managing small teams and mentoring others.
- Excellent communication and stakeholder engagement skills, with a customer-first mindset.
- Technical knowledge of mechanical and electrical systems, building services, and contractor management.
- Qualifications including IWFM Level 3 (or equivalent), IOSH Managing Safely, and ideally NEBOSH or Associate RICS/MIWFM.
- A proactive, organised, and results-driven approach, with the ability to manage multiple priorities and drive change.
- A commitment to safety, sustainability, and continuous improvement, aligned with The Crown Estate’s values.
